Water offers life, but water invasion on some components where it's not supposed to be can cause damages as well as trouble. It can peel off away the surface as well as erode the material's structure if the water leaks into your structure. Mold as well as mold likewise flourish in a damp environment, which can be harmful for your and your family's health and wellness. In addition, residences with water damage scent moldy and also old.
Water can come from many sources like tropical storms, floods, ruptured pipelines, leaks, as well as drain concerns. If you have water damage, it's far better to have a functioning knowledge of security preventative measures. Here are a few standards on just how to deal with water damage.
Do Prioritize House Insurance Policy Coverage
Seasonal water damage can originate from floodings, seasonal rains, and also wind. There is additionally an occurrence of an unexpected flood, whether it originated from a damaged pipeline that suddenly bursts into your house. To secure your house, get house insurance coverage that covers both disasters such as all-natural tragedies, and also emergency situations like broken plumbing.
Don't Forget to Turn Off Utilities
When calamity strikes and you're in a flood-prone location, shut off the major electric circuit. Switching off the power stops
electric shocks when water comes in as water serves as a conductor. Don't neglect to switch off the primary water line shutoff as a way to avoid even more damages.
Keep your furniture steady as they can move around and trigger added damage if the floodwaters are obtaining high.
Do Stay Proactive as well as Heed Weather Condition Informs
If you live in a location pestered by floodings, stay prepared and also positive at all times. Listen to the news and also evacuation warnings if you live near a body of water like a creek, river, or lake.
Do Not Ignore the Roofing System
Before the climate transforms frightful and also for the worse, do a roof covering evaluation. A far better habit is to have a yearly roof evaluation to minimize complicated concerns and future issues. A great roofing without any leaks as well as openings can be an excellent shield against a device and also the rainfall to avoid rain damage. Your contractor should look after the damaged gutters or any other signs of damage or weakening. An assessment will certainly protect against water from flowing down your wall surfaces as well as soaking your ceiling.
Do Take Notice Of Tiny Leakages
There are red flags that can draw your interest as well as indicate to you some damaged pipes in your home. Indicators of red flags in your pipes include gurgling paint, peeling wallpaper, water streaks, water discolorations, or leaking sounds behind the wall surfaces. Fixing as well as examine your plumbing fixed prior to it results in huge damages to your home, finances, and also a personal problem.
Do Not Panic in Case of a Burst Pipe
Timing is crucial when it comes to water damages. If a pipe bursts in your house, quickly shut off your primary water shutoff to reduce off the resource and stop more damage. Call a trusted water damage repair expert for support.

Water Damage Do and Don'ts
Water damage at your home or commercial property is a serious problem. You will need assistance from a professional plumber and a water damage restoration agency to get things back in order. While you are waiting for help to arrive, however, there are some things you should do to make the situation better. Likewise, there are things you absolutely shoud not do because they will only make things worse.
DO these things to improve your situation
Get some ventilation going. Open up your doors, your windows, your cabinets – everything. Don’t let anything remain closed. Your aim here is to expose as much surface area to air as possible in order to quicken the drying out process. Use fans if you have them, but only if they’re plugged into a part of the house that’s not currently underwater.
Remove as much standing water as you can. Do this by using mops, sponges and clean white towels. However, it’s important that you don’t push or wipe the water. Simply use blotting motions to soak it up. Wiping or pushing could result in the water getting pushed deeper into your home or carpeting and increasing your problem.
Turn off the power to the soaked areas. You will want to remove the danger of electrocution from the water-logged area to do some cleaning and to help the plumber and the restoration agents do their work.
Move any furniture and belongings from the affected room to a safe and dry area. Taking your possessions to a dry place will make it easier to decide which need restoring and repair. It will also prevent your belongings from being exposed to further moisture.
DON’T do any of these things for any reason
Don’t use your vacuum cleaner to suck up the water. This will not only get you electrocuted, but will also severely damage your vacuum cleaner. Use manual means of water removal, like with mops and pails.
Don’t use newspaper to soak up the water. The ink they use for newsprint runs and transfers very easily, which could then stain carpet and tile with hard-to-remove stains.
Don’t disturb mold. This is especially true if you spot a severe growth. Leave the mold remediation efforts to the professionals. Attempting to clean it yourself could mean exposing yourself to the harmful health effects of mold. Worse, you could inadvertently spread it to other areas of the house.
Don’t turn on your HVAC system until given approval from the restoration agency. Turning your HVAC system on before everything has been cleaned could spread moisture and mold all over the house.
